subject: Novell 4.12 and Windows 95 CLIENT

On 11 Nov 97 12:26am, Michael Kristensen wrote to All:
>     Hej All!
>     When we connect at our school and the PC suddently "die" without 
>     logging off the server, we stay on the server as "Bad connects" (or 
>     something like it) and our supervisor have to clear the list of "Bad 
>     connects" once in a while - otherwise we recieve a "you are logged 
>     in too many times" when we try to connect. A lot of the students at 
>     the school have received one or two extra login-premissions so the 
>     supervisor donīt have to sit at the console all day long. 
>     Have anyone seen a patch / fix / update to solve this problem?
  I have a customer that has the same problems.  Only with 95
  workstations and ONLY spratically.  I have talked to Novell tech
  suport about is and he recommended a couple of things.  The first was
  common sense.  Make sure you are using the latest version of client
  32.  The second was to make sure password caching was disabled.  The
  customer did have this enabled and has since turned it off but that
  still doesn't tell us how to clear the ones that are currently sitting
  on 2 and 3 concurrent connections to get in.  The third was a
  dsrepair.  This has not been done yet due to scheduling  reasons but
  should be taken care of soon.  Let me know if you come up with
  anything else and I will let you know how things go on my end.
